Responsibilities:
1. Algorithm Development & Optimization
• Develop and refine chemometric models (PLS, PCA, MLR, ANN, etc.)
• Implement spectral preprocessing methods
• Improve signal-to-noise performance in harsh industrial environments
• Optimize algorithms for real-time embedded execution
• Develop temperature, scatter, and pass line compensation methods
• Evaluate model robustness across product variability
2. System Testing & Validation
• Design controlled laboratory experiments to validate model accuracy
• Develop test protocols for repeatability and reproducibility
• Perform correlation studies against reference lab methods
• Conduct Gage R&R and statistical validation studies
• Evaluate drift over time and develop auto-recalibration strategies
3. Field Application & Commissioning
• Support installation and commissioning at customer sites
• Collect field spectral datasets for model improvement
• Troubleshoot process-induced variability (dust, vibration, temperature)
• Perform calibration transfer between instruments
• Train customers on best practices and data interpretation
4. Optical & Hardware Interaction
• Collaborate with hardware engineers on detector selection, illumination stability, optical path optimization, window contamination mitigation, etc
• Analyze effects of stray light, spectral resolution, integration time, signal averaging, etc.
5. Data Science & Software Integration
• Develop tools in MATLAB, Python, etc.
• Collaborate with embedded engineers on Implementing models into embedded systems, FPGA or real-time controllers
• Build automated model validation pipelines
• Maintain spectral libraries and traceability documentation
Qualifications:
Job Qualifications (Education/Major/Qualification/Language, etc.):
• M.S. in:
o Electrical Engineering
o Chemical Engineering
o Applied Physics
o Data Science (with spectroscopy experience)
• 5+ years’ experience with NIR spectroscopy systems or equivalent
• Strong knowledge of:
o Chemometrics
o Multivariate statistics
o Signal processing
o Industrial sensor deployment
• Experience with calibration transfer techniques
• Strong statistical understanding
• Familiarity with industrial communication protocols (Ethernet/IP, Modbus, OPC-UA preferred) is an advantage
• Experience in food processing environments and knowledge of regulatory frameworks is an advantage
• Familiarity with hyperspectral imaging is an advantage
